Guru Randhawa unveils 'new-age peppy love song'

Mumbai : Singer Guru Randhawa on Tuesday released a single titled "Downtown". He says it's a new-age peppy love song.

Shot in Canada, the video features Guru with Delbar Arya. It has some swanky cars and shows Guru riding a bicycle.

Composed, written and sung by Guru, the song has been helmed by DirectorGifty and produced by T-Series.

"The song is about a man chilling with his friends, discussing his achievements and the woman he really likes. It's a new-age peppy love song that everyone will relate to," Guru said in a statement.

He is known for songs like "Suit suit", "High rated Gabru", "Lahore" and "Ban ja rani".
